  • India Levels Field For Cargo
    Jul 15 2024

    As India inches closer to the ambitious target of 10MMT of air cargo handled per year by 2030, one question that is being asked is: Why are there so few freighter operators from India? One of the major reasons is the high belly capacity available in India. Around 80 percent of cargo traffic is carried on passenger aircraft. Today, Blue Dart apart, there are only a handful of freighters carrying the India flag.

    Mr. Del Riego began his career with Crowley Maritime starting inoperations, then sales, to line management running Crowley's Dominican Service from Jacksonville. In 1984 he left Crowley to start EDR International, Inc. (EDRII) partnering with Southern Steam, Inc. with franchise for Florida and Caribbean.

    In 1992 upon sale of the company to Inchcape Shipping of London, Mr. Del Riego remained with the company through 1994 heading the Latin America Divisiosion .

    In late 1994, he partnered with the Di Gregorio Family of Brazil to build U.S. Network $100 million company.

    In 1999 along with a partner, he started Athena Information Systems which was sold to Plus Integration of Holland in 2001 and also started Marine Cargo Line which he merged with Active International of Pearl River New York in 2005 to create Active Freight & Logistics and headed as company President.

    EDR International sold its interest in AF&L in 2009 after growing company to $30 million revenue.

    Mr. Del Riego is currently Managing Partner and CEO of PayCargo, an online payment system for the transportation industry. He is an investor in several companies where he serves as Advisory Board Member (Super Terminais, DG Holding, United Agency, and others).

    When Sirius would appear in the sky just before the sun, in July, that marked the beginning of the very hottest days of the year.
    The Romans referred to this period as "dies caniculares" or "days of the dog star," which was eventually translated as just "dog days."

    First Session: Collaborative Growth in the Air Cargo Industry – The Vital Role of Partnerships and Airport Leadership. Speaker: Michael Webber, CEO Webber Air Cargo Inc.

    “In terms of total air cargo business HKG exceeded 4 M tons. MEM, PVG, & ANC exceeded 3 M.

    MIA holds 82% of the air cargo market share from U.S. to Latin America

    Cultivating Partnerships:

    Americas top four international gateways: MIA, LAX, ORD, JFK.

    While ATL ranks far up the line for passenger, ATL ranks far down the line in air cargo due to the reduced amount of cargo carriers that land/take off from ATL.

    Today in a world where information is king, a major challenge is lack of communication; airports must communicate with the full logistics supply chain – airlines, cargo handlers, regulators, forwarders/brokers, truckers, material vendors, etc.

    “The action must be a partnership to be successful," Mike Webber decalred.
